What are uPVC Doors?
uPVC is a high-performance product thoroughly utilized in the construction of windows and doors. Unlike standard PVC, uPVC is rigid and does not droop, making it especially suitable for frames, specifically in doors with big glass panels. The mix of uPVC and windows supplies a versatile solution that meets the demands of modern-day aesthetic appeals and functionality.
Key Features of uPVC Doors with Windows
Here are the main qualities that make uPVC doors with windows a preferred option:

Durability and Longevity: uPVC doors are resistant to rot, rust, and deterioration, guaranteeing a long lifespan with minimal upkeep.

Energy Efficiency: Their style supplies better insulation, which assists in maintaining indoor temperature levels, lowering cooling and heating expenses.

Low Maintenance: Unlike wood or metal frames, uPVC requires only occasional cleaning to look brand new. It is not subject to peeling, flaking, or fading.

Aesthetic Variety: uPVC doors come in various designs and colors, allowing house owners to produce customized looks that match their home's exterior and interior.

Security Features: Most modern-day uPVC doors include multi-point locking systems that boost home security.

There are a number of styles of uPVC doors readily available that include windows. Each style serves different aesthetic and practical needs:

French Doors: Typically opening outward and featuring glass panes throughout the door, French doors produce a sophisticated and open feel, perfect for outdoor patios or garden gain access to.

Bi-Folding Doors: These doors consist of numerous panels that fold to the side, optimizing space and effortlessly blending indoor and outside areas.

Sliding Doors: Sliding uPVC doors are excellent for compact areas, providing a smooth transition between the exterior and interior without sacrificing design.

Steady Doors: Often defined by a split design, steady doors permit personalized gain access to, making them appropriate for kitchens or utility locations.

Frequently asked questions about uPVC Doors with Windows1. How long do uPVC doors last?
uPVC doors can last anywhere from 20 to 35 years, depending upon maintenance and exposure to the elements.
2. Are uPVC doors energy-efficient?
Yes, uPVC doors use exceptional insulation, adding to energy performance by lowering heat loss or gain.
3. Can I paint uPVC doors?
While it's possible to paint uPVC doors, it's generally not recommended as they need particular paint types. It is much better to pick a color that fits your aesthetic requirements from the start.
4. How do I tidy uPVC windows and doors?
You can clean uPVC windows and doors with soapy water and a soft cloth. Prevent abrasive cleaners that may scratch the surface.
5. Are uPVC doors ecologically friendly?
uPVC is a recyclable material, making it a more sustainable alternative than some other materials when disposed of properly.
